"Opened August 5 on Hillhurst Avenue in Los Feliz, this San Diego import aims to stand out by blending traditional Calabrian cooking with extensive vegan-friendly fare. Brothers Dario and Pietro Gallo, born and raised in Cosenza, run the operation—Dario as general manager and Pietro as executive chef and the force behind the restaurant’s extensive vegan offerings—while Pietro continues to oversee the original San Diego kitchen and Chef Giuseppe Raia will assist in Los Feliz. Orto Farms supplies heirloom tomatoes, zucchini, basil, and herbs using Italian seeds. The menu closely hews to the original, with starters like meatballs served with whipped ricotta and fried zucchini blossoms, six pastas made with homemade noodles, a carryover pappardelle ladled with short rib ragu, an LA-updated paccheri Civico with clams, squid, and prawns, and larger-format dishes such as classic chicken saltimbocca and pistachio-crusted wild-caught salmon; nearly half the menu is vegan, substituting rice-based mozzarella and nut-based ricotta for dairy, and the pistachio gelato from the original is a highlight. Drinks are led by a tight wine list featuring small producers, organic, skin-contact, and orange wines, plus a few wine-based cocktails (spritzes and bellinis) while the restaurant awaits a full liquor license.
